    I have been kicking around the idea of starting a hackerspace in Kansas City for quite some time. There is a local organization who is opening a technology incubator north of the river and they have extended an offer to give us a great deal of square footage for a very reasonable price.

    What we need to do now is to begin the community organization to start making plans and getting commitments for involvement.

    This Thursday, May 29th, we will be having a meeting at 6:00 PM at the Flying Saucer Draught Emporium in the Power and LIght District. The bar itself is located at the corner of 13th street and Walnut. If you have any questions, drop me a line.

      Things have been moving along swiftly with the Hacker Space. I encourage people who are local, or otherwise interested in watching the process of putting a similar community together in your area to watch the Google Group for updates.

      Our current meeting location is the Java Naught coffee house in Westport. We meet each and every Thursday at 1800 central time. In addition for those who can't make it we have a weekly conference call on Tuesday nights at 2000 central time. In person meetings are great to meet people and talk about projects and ideas...the conference call has recently been rather focused on the numerous administrative issues which are presented with a project of this size and scope.

      We have also had a number of local organizations affiliate including the following:

      DC816
      i-hacked
      KC2600 (including the Johnson County splinter cell)
      KC Perl Mongers
      DotNext
      BarCampKC
      KC Robotics Society
      Inksome

      We're filing our paperwork with the state this week and hope to have bylaws officially approved within three weeks. This will all culminate with our first event, Movie Night with the Cowtown Computer Congress in late September or early October. We're planning on screening the GRL Season 1 and Hackers Are People Too for those who didn't have a chance to catch it at DC16.

      As a special treat, hevnsnt and surbo (of i-hacked) will be bringing out the graffiti machine for attendees to play with.

      To top everything off, we're planning on holding the party on the roof of the Kansas City Central Library with all photons placed on the building across the street.

              We sucessfully incorporated as a Missouri not for profit corporation a couple weeks ago and tomorrow evening (September 18th) we will be meeting to adopt bylaws, elect the Executive Board and Managing Directors. The meeting will be held at our temporary, but most consistent, meeting place of the JavaNaut at 39th and Wyoming in KCMO at 1800 to get the ball rolling and we can obviously anticipate a rather lengthy session. Obviously we will be going out at the closest bar we can find to celebrate the birth of the midwest's finest hackerspace. We will commence the shit talking about our rank worldwide once we gain possession of the real estate. All other information you may need is up at the Google group and wiki.

              On Monday, September 29th we will hold our first event...a Hacker Double Feature where we will screen GRL and Hackers are People Too (as discussed above) at Harry's Country Club in the river market. Of course the L.A.S.E.R. machine will be there for shenanigans following the shows.

              We're kicking off at 8:00 so bring your party pants and take Tuesday off.

                    We announced last night that we have secured a 1400 square foot facility in a cave complex. We're shooting for a week long grand-opening celebration filled with talks, workshops and other assorted activities for the first week of March. If you'll be in the area and would like to give a talk or just stop by...let me know.
